How to check voice mail on android

To check your voicemail on an Android device, you can follow these steps:

Method 1: Using the Phone App

  1. Open the Phone app on your Android device.
  2. Tap the "Voicemail" or "Voicemail messages" button. This button may be located on the main screen or in the menu.
  3. If prompted, enter your voicemail password or PIN.
  4. You will see a list of your voicemail messages. Tap on a message to play it.
  5. You can also use the playback controls (e.g., play, pause, fast forward, rewind) to manage the message.

Method 2: Using the Voicemail App

  1. Check if your carrier provides a dedicated voicemail app. For example, Verizon offers a "Verizon Voicemail" app, while AT&T offers an "AT&T Voicemail" app.
  2. Download and install the app from the Google Play Store if you don't already have it.
  3. Open the app and sign in with your phone number and password or PIN.
  4. You will see a list of your voicemail messages. Tap on a message to play it.
  5. You can also use the playback controls (e.g., play, pause, fast forward, rewind) to manage the message.
